Document Description
Complete the removal of historic trees at Hearst San Simeon State Historical Monument that were uprooted during a storm on January 4, 2023. Historical trees numbered oak 30 and windmill palms 13 and 18 were blown down and partially uprooted. This project will remove any remaining root balls and remove the still standing windmill palm number 16, a ‘twin’ to windmill palm number 18. Work will: - Use a chain saw, forklift, and a skid steer to remove windmill palm number 18; - Use a skid steer to bring in replacement trees, native soil, and compost to old tree locations for planting; - Install new drip irrigation lines and valves; and - Install redwood stakes and tree straps to secure the newly planted trees

Notice of Exemption

Exempt Status
Categorical Exemption
Type, Section or Code
California Code of Regulations, Title 14, Sections 15301, 15304 & 15331, Classes 1, 4, and 31.
Reasons for Exemption
This project consists of the operation or minor alteration of existing public or private structures, facilities, or topographical features, involving negligible or no expansion of use beyond current levels, and is included as "landscape plant replacement" in the Department of Parks and Recreation's list of exempt activities in accordance with CCR §15300.4; the minor public or private alterations in the condition of land and/or vegetation which do not involve removal of healthy, mature, scenic trees; and projects limited to maintenance, repair, restoration or preservation of historical resources, in a manner consistent with the Secretary of Interior's Standards for the Treatment of Historic Properties with Guidelines for Preserving, Rehabilitating, Restoring, and Reconstructing Historic Buildings (1995) Weeks & Grimmer.
